HipCortex is a persistent, local causal memory engine solving context-loss and token inefficiency in AI agents. It stores decisions as a causal graph served via HTTP/MCP, replacing bloated chat histories with lean context. This symbolic memory enables reasoning-capable architectures that retain knowledge across sessions.

AI coding agents forget decisions, re-read the same context, and burn tokens — HipCortex is local persistent memory you install once so Claude, Cursor, VS Code, and your Python/TS agents remember what matters and spend less on every turn.
